What Is a Sans Serif Bold Font?
A sans serif bold font is a typeface without decorative serifs, combined with a heavier weight to increase visibility. This combination creates a clean yet impactful appearance.
In addition, these fonts are designed for readability across different screen sizes. For example, they are commonly used in websites, mobile apps, and branding materials. Therefore, they are a versatile and essential choice for modern design.
When to Use Sans Serif Bold Font
The sans serif bold font style works best when you need to grab attention quickly. For instance, it’s ideal for headlines, call-to-action buttons, and logos. In addition, it performs well in posters and marketing materials.
However, using bold fonts for long paragraphs may overwhelm readers. Instead, pair them with lighter weights for body text. As a result, your design will remain balanced and easy to read.
Ultimately, using bold fonts strategically will enhance both clarity and visual impact.

Tips for Using Sans Serif Bold Fonts Effectively
To use a bold font effectively, start by limiting its use to key elements such as headings and highlights. Next, pair it with lighter fonts to create contrast and improve readability.
Additionally, adjust spacing and alignment to maintain a clean layout. As a result, your design will look more professional and polished. Finally, test your typography across different devices to ensure consistency.
